At its June 8 meeting the New Castle Community School Board approved the meeting agenda and minutes, routine consent items, updated policies, a food‑service contract, handbooks, and budget transfers; all motions passed 5‑0.

The New Castle Community School Board of Trustees approved a series of routine and substantive items in unanimous 5‑0 votes during its June 8 meeting at the Community Education Center.

President Seth Lee called the meeting to order at 6:36 PM. Nan Polk moved to approve the meeting agenda, seconded by Jamey Marcum; the motion carried 5‑0. Jaci Hadsell then moved to approve the May 11 regular‑session minutes, seconded by Josh Estelle; that motion also carried 5‑0.

Later votes included approval of routine consent items (travel; monthly personnel; bill list; payroll claims and donations; and field trip requests) on a motion by Nan Polk, seconded by Jaci Hadsell, carried 5‑0. The board conducted a final reading and approved updated school board policies (motion by Jamey Marcum, second by Josh Estelle, 5‑0) and approved all new CCHA Board Policies effective July 1, 2026 (motion by Josh Estelle, second by Jaci Hadsell, 5‑0).

The board approved the Smart Systems food‑service contract (motion by Jaci Hadsell, second by Nan Polk, 5‑0) and the Tiny Trojans and Elementary handbooks (motion by Jamey Marcum, second by Josh Estelle, 5‑0).

On budget matters, the board approved two transfers from the Education Fund to the Operations Fund — a standing transfer motion (mover: Jaci Hadsell; seconder: Josh Estelle; carried 5‑0) and an anticipated June expenditures transfer (mover: Nan Polk; seconder: Jamey Marcum; carried 5‑0).
